IMPACT FUND FOR AFRICAN CREATIVES

Founder and Board Member

The Impact Fund for African Creatives (IFFAC) seeks to address the lack of capital, management skills, and infrastructure required to leverage the untapped talent of the continent’s creative industries. Since its launch in 2021, it has deployed capital of €3 million into a number of businesses and is targeting to raise and distribute €100 million. The fund issues grants ranging from €10,000 – €50,000 to selected projects to accelerate development of the continent’s creative sector. It will also provide a further €250,000 - €2 million in venture capital for African entrepreneurs who complete its skills-building program.

STALLION AFRICA TRADING

Stallion Africa Trading, headquartered in Mauritius, is a dynamic commodity trading firm specializing in the sourcing, processing, and global distribution of essential goods, with a strong focus on African markets. Its portfolio spans rice, sugar, cocoa, cotton, and oil & gas, offering high-quality products from trusted international suppliers to meet diverse market needs.

Operating across the full trading lifecycle from procurement to logistics and final delivery Stallion Africa Trading leverages strategic networks, industry expertise, and strong partnerships to ensure reliability, efficiency, and sustainable growth in global trade.

BLACK HERITAGE TEXTILES GROUP

Founder and Board Member

Black Heritage Textiles Group is a forward-looking textile manufacturer committed to redefining Ghana’s fashion supply chain with craftsmanship, quality, and sustainability. Under Roberta Annan’s leadership, the company is rapidly scaling production capabilities integrating traditional West African textile techniques with modern, eco-conscious manufacturing practices. Drawing on her deep industry insight and network across creative sectors, Roberta is steering Black Heritage Textiles Group toward elevating locally sourced fabrics for both domestic designers and international markets, while building capacity, creating jobs, and strengthening Ghana’s position in the global textile economy.

AGOO

Agoo Africa is a crowdfunding platform for African early-stage startups and small traditional businesses. It allows owners of such businesses to make their project and their pitch accessible to a large number of investors, from young non-professional business angels to established international funds. On the other hand, any investor can now have access to a curated database of small Ghanaian companies from various sectors, and invest in them seamlessly via our platform.
